| You must accept and welcome the fact that thinking positively is a purposeful and conscious decision in your life. Here are some really effective strategies on how to improve positive attitude – |
| 1. Practice Gratitude |
| Adopt a grateful mindset. It is among the easiest and most effective strategies for cultivating optimism. Every day, take a few minutes to reflect on the blessings in your life. |
| It could be something as easy as making dinner at home, something important like completing your job ahead of schedule, or something enjoyable like going on a date. |
| The moment you shift your focus to the positives, your consciousness and attention is withdrawn from stressors, worries and negative thoughts. This contributes to making the room necessary for developing a growth attitude and optimism. |
| 2. Surround Yourself with Positivity |
| The individuals in our immediate environment have a big impact on our feelings and thoughts. Your heart and mind will be overflowing with negativity if you spend a lot of time with people who constantly complain and whine or who have a scarcity mindset. |
| It is for this reason that you should associate with and be surrounded by people who inspire you. People that radiate positivity and encourage others. Being in their presence will help you comprehend their outlook on life. |
| Another helpful strategy is to avoid or restrict your access to news, social media and toxic environments that can leave you feeling drained and lead to negative thinking. Instead, take part in things that make you joyful and raise your spirits. |
| 3. Practice Mindfulness |
| Living in the present allows you to be more hopeful and more capable of overcoming intrusive negative thoughts. You can deliberately choose to have a happy attitude in life by being attentive of the present moment and objectively observing your thoughts and feelings. |
| Additionally, practicing mindfulness can increase your awareness of your thoughts and emotions and make you feel calmer and more at ease in daily life. Controlling intrusive thoughts and increasing your optimism can be achieved by reducing stress and improving awareness. This is the daily approach to positivity. |
| 4. Reframe Negative Thoughts |
| It’s normal to experience negative thoughts when we deal with dangers and difficulties on a regular basis. No one is 100% optimistic all the time. However, you can reframe this pessimistic mindset by changing your inner thoughts and rephrasing them to more empowering and positive thoughts. |
| When presented with a problem, for instance, concentrate on the lessons you can take away from it rather than the chances you lost. Pay more attention to the opportunity for development than to the obstacle or setback. No, it won’t be simple, but with little practice, you may improve your attitude and way of thinking. |
